Australian actor Joel Edgerton was left terrified on the set of new movie Exodus: Gods and Kings when he found himself stuck on a runaway chariot.
The star plays Egyptian pharoah Ramses opposite Christian Bale as Moses in Sir Ridley Scott's latest epic, and was required to shoot a scene while riding on a horse-drawn trailer.
However, disaster nearly struck when the reins broke and the steeds galloped along at breakneck speed, but shaken Edgerton was reassured by the director's calm reaction in a crisis.
